#d71d44 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#d71d44 is composed of 84.3% red, 11.4%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.5% magenta, 68.4%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 347.4 degrees, a saturation of 76.2% and a lightness of 47.8%. #d71d44 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3a88 with #af0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

● #d71d44 color description : Strong red.
The hexadecimal color #d71d44 has RGB values of R:215, G:29,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.87, Y:0.68,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14097732.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080102 is the darkest color, while #fef5f7 is the lightest one.
